Christiane Herskowitz, PT, CST

I have been a practicing Therapist for over 30 years, graduating from the Physical Therapy Program in Munich, Germany. As a registered Physical Therapist in Vermont since 1992, I continually expand my skills to provide a holistic trauma-informed approach to healing.

Recently, I completed "The Biology of Trauma" professional 1 year certification program and a certification on somatic developmental Trauma Therapy, which deepened my understanding of how trauma affects our body. This included principles of somatic experiencing by Dr. Peter Levine, The Polyvagal Theory by Dr. Porges, visualization, and mindfulness based resources.

I attune each session to the unique needs of my clients, offering support, both in person and via zoom. My in person practice integrates CranioSacral Therapy, with its Somato Emotional Release component, Somatic Work, and Visceral Manipulation. I also completed extensive training at the Chikly Institute, studying The Brain technique protocol with Dr. Bruno Chikly and Heart Centered Therapy, a therapeutic dialogue technique, with his wife Alaya Chikly, with whom I now serve as a teacher assistant.

I help clients process emotions, connect with their inner healing capacity and support their journey towards wellbeing. Outside of my practice , I find balance and joy in nature, especially around water, Latin dance and spending time with my two adult children, as I watch their journeys unfold.
